Lumesse is looking for a Senior Lettings Negotiator to join their team in Northampton. This role offers the opportunity for career growth within residential lettings in a fast-paced environment. Successful candidates will benefit from industry-leading training, a generous commission structure, and a supportive team.
Responsibilities include:
- Generating property valuations
- Conducting viewings
- Managing tenancies

How to prepare for a job interview at Lumesse
✨Know Your Stuff
Before the interview, make sure you brush up on the residential lettings market. Understand current trends, property valuations, and what makes a great viewing experience. This knowledge will show Lumesse that you're serious about the role and ready to hit the ground running.
✨Showcase Your Skills
Prepare examples from your past experiences that highlight your negotiation skills and ability to manage tenancies. Think of specific situations where you successfully closed a deal or resolved a tenant issue. This will help demonstrate your value to the team.
✨Ask Smart Questions
At the end of the interview, don’t shy away from asking insightful questions about Lumesse’s growth plans or their training programmes. This shows your interest in the company and helps you gauge if it’s the right fit for you.
✨Dress to Impress
Even though it’s a fast-paced environment, first impressions matter. Dress smartly to convey professionalism and confidence. It’ll set the tone for the interview and show that you’re taking this opportunity seriously.
